Just for a check & giggles, I downloaded the Screen317 scanner and ran it.
It showed the thread title file in the results. I've googled the file, but have not
come up with anyone who seems to actually know about the file.
The best I've seen was "it's OK, don't worry about it".
So, I'm curious. What exactly is the file objlist.exe by Laurent ?
